CircPrime
CircPrime designs DNA primers for polymerase chain reaction (PCR) validation of circular RNAs (circRNAs) predicted from high-throughput RNA sequencing and bioinformatic predictors.
Key Features:
- circRNA-specific primer design: Designs DNA primers tailored for detection of covalently closed-loop circular RNAs (circRNAs).
- Thermocycling recommendations: Provides optimal thermocycling conditions for PCR-based identification of circRNAs.
- Input compatibility: Accepts circRNA coordinates and integrates outputs from popular bioinformatic predictors.
- Reference genome selection: Uses reference genomes available in the National Center for Biotechnology Information (NCBI) database for primer design.
Scientific Applications:
- PCR cross-validation of predicted circRNAs: Confirms circRNAs predicted by bioinformatic tools.
- Validation of RNA-seq discoveries: Enables PCR validation of circRNAs identified from high-throughput RNA sequencing datasets.
- Experimental planning for circRNA studies: Supports design of PCR assays to increase reliability of circRNA identification prior to publication.
Methodology:
Accepts circRNA coordinates and outputs from bioinformatic predictors, retrieves selected reference genomes from NCBI, and designs DNA primers with associated thermocycling condition recommendations for PCR validation.
